What will the weather in Santa Maria Madalena be like during my visit?
February and January are typically the warmest months in Santa Maria Madalena when the average temp is 72°F. July and June are the coldest months when the average temperature is 64°F. December and November are the months with the most rain.

Here's a quick itinerary to make the most of your trip to Santa Maria Madalena:

  • Igreja Matriz de Nossa Senhora da Conceicao: This beautiful church is a stunning example of colonial architecture. Inside, you'll find intricate woodwork and vibrant religious art that reflect the rich history and culture of the region. It's a perfect place to appreciate local spirituality and history.
  • Atalaia Municipal Park: A fantastic spot for nature lovers, Atalaia Municipal Park features lush greenery, walking trails, and picnic areas. It's ideal for hiking or simply relaxing in a serene environment, allowing you to enjoy the natural beauty of Santa Maria Madalena.
  • Church of St. Fidelis: This charming church offers a glimpse into the local community and its traditions. Its peaceful atmosphere makes it a perfect place for reflection, and you can often catch local events or gatherings that showcase the vibrant culture of the area.
  • Pedra Aguda: For the adventurous traveler, a hike to Pedra Aguda rewards you with breathtaking panoramic views of the surrounding landscape. The challenging trek is well worth it, providing a unique perspective of the region's natural beauty and a great opportunity for photography.

Best time to go to Santa Maria Madalena

Santa Maria Madalena experiences its lowest average temperature in July, at 63.3°F (17.4°C), while February is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 72.9°F (22.7°C). December tends to be the wettest month. The peak travel months to visit Santa Maria Madalena are January, February, and July, which see a higher number of tourists. During this peak period, the weather is mostly sunny to mostly cloudy, accompanied by dry to moderate rainfall. In contrast, May, October, and December are ideal if you're looking for a calmer vacation, marked by dry to moderate rainfall and mostly cloudy conditions.
